The FCC SAR limit incorporates a substantial margin of safety
to give additional protection to the public and to account for
any variations in measurements.
SAR tests are conducted using standard operating positions
accepted by the FCC with the device transmitting at its
highest certified power level in all tested frequency bands.
Although the SAR is determined at the highest certified
power level, the actual SAR level of the device while
operating can be well below the maximum reported value.
This is because the device is designed to operate at multiple
power levels so as to use only the power required to reach
the network. In general, the closer you are to a wireless base
station antenna, the lower the power output of the device.
Before a new model device is available for sale to the public,
it must be tested and certified to the FCC that it does not
exceed the SAR limit established by the FCC. Tests for each
model wireless mobile device are performed in positions and
locations (e.g. at the ear and worn on the body) as required
by the FCC. For body-worn operation, this device has been
tested and meets FCC RF exposure guidelines when used
with an accessory that contains no metal and that positions
the wireless mobile device a minimum of 1.0 cm from the
body.
Use of other accessories may not ensure compliance with
FCC RF exposure guidelines. The FCC has granted an
Equipment Authorization for this mobile device with all
reported SAR levels evaluated as in compliance with the FCC
RF exposure guidelines. This device has a FCC ID number:
A3LSMV100T [Model Number: SM-V100T] and the specific
SAR levels for this device can be found at the following FCC
website:
